Big Power Tweeter Speaker & Vibration Speaker

Tweeter (High-Frequency Speaker):As the high-frequency reproduction unit of an audio system, the tweeter’s core function is to convert the high-frequency components (typically 2 kHz – 20 kHz) in electrical signals into sound waves.

It features a small-sized, high-rigidity diaphragm and heat-resistant magnet design, enabling rapid response to high-frequency signals. This allows it to clearly render high-frequency details and a sense of space in music, making it a key component for achieving complete sound quality output. It is widely used primarily in audio systems and public address systems.

Vibration Speaker: As a type of specialized audio transducer, the vibration speaker excels in bass performance.

It delivers deeper bass extension and stronger impact; compared to standard transducers, it reproduces low-frequency details more clearly, enhancing the fullness and impact of audio.Meanwhile, its vibration performance is equally impressive. Equipped with a design using high-end vibrator materials and optimized large magnets, it can transmit vibrations directly through the carrier. Its vibration can also accurately vary with audio dynamics, providing designers with a more stable and rich sound texture.

The Tweeter speaker & vibration speaker Applications

Both tweeters and vibrating speakers find broad application across diverse sectors. Their specific use cases are detailed below:

Portable Audio Devices

Including small Bluetooth speakers, sports headphones, and various mobile terminals. Vibrating speakers enhance immersive sound experiences via low-frequency vibrations. Meanwhile, in noisy environments, they guarantee effective sound transmission through vibration conduction—such as direct contact with the ear or desktop resonance. Tweeters, by contrast, focus on optimizing high-frequency audio quality, compensating for the lack of high frequencies in compact devices and delivering clearer, more transparent human voices and musical instrument overtones.

In-Vehicle Devices

Covering safety warning equipment (e.g., reverse radars, collision warning systems), in-car audio systems, and in-vehicle interaction systems (e.g., voice control feedback). Vibrating speakers can transmit vibration signals through components like seats and instrument panels—for example, graded vibration reminders during reversing, or fatigue warning vibrations during high-speed driving—preventing traditional audio alerts from being masked by noisy road conditions. Tweeters expand the high-frequency range of in-car audio to boost music resolution, while also improving the clarity of voice interactions, ensuring accurate transmission of navigation instructions, incoming call alerts, and other key information.

Smart Home Sector

Applied in products such as smart door locks, smart switches/sensors, and cleaning equipment (e.g., robot vacuums, floor scrubbers). The core role of vibrating speakers here is to provide low-interference feedback: examples include handle vibration alerts for low battery in smart door locks, subtle vibrations from sensors when alarms are triggered (to avoid disturbing others with noise), and vibration feedback from robot vacuums when they hit obstacles. Tweeters are mainly used in voice interaction scenarios—such as “unlocked/locked” voice prompts for smart door locks, and working mode announcements for cleaning equipment. Their high-frequency properties ensure voices are clearly distinguishable in home environments and not easily confused with ambient noise.

Healthcare Sector

Vibrating speakers play a critical role in assistive perception devices (e.g., navigation tools for the visually impaired, assistive devices for the hearing impaired) and rehabilitation & nursing equipment (e.g., limb rehabilitation trainers, sleep monitors). By precisely controlling vibration frequency and intensity, they enable reliable signal transmission: for instance, navigation tools for the visually impaired use different vibration frequencies to indicate directions (e.g., high frequency for right turns, low frequency for left turns), while rehabilitation trainers use specific-frequency vibrations to aid muscle relaxation and blood circulation. Tweeters are primarily used for voice announcements in medical equipment—such as “abnormal breathing alert” from sleep monitors and “training completion prompt” from rehabilitation devices—ensuring medical staff or users can quickly capture key information through their clear high-frequency output.
